I. Typical Lifespan Range of the Anatolian Shepherd

On average, a healthy Anatolian Shepherd will be 10 to 13 years. Some individuals may live well beyond this range, up to 14 years or more with great care. The length of life is in line with the common traits of big breeds, however, the specific longevity depends on various factors. Heredity is the main factor; if the dog’s family tree has a history of inherited diseases like hip dysplasia or eye disorders, the dog’s lifespan will be shortened. Lifestyle and health care are the determining factors of longevity which require scientifically designed methods of nutrition, exercises, and medical care.

II. Scientific Nutrition: The Nutritional Foundation for Longevity

Due to its huge size, the Anatolian Shepherd has to be given special food. It has to be high in protein (20%-25%) and with a balanced calcium-to-phosphorus ratio. Do not feed your dog so much food that it would end up being obese, because obesity is the root cause of the joint and heart diseases that negatively affect the lifespan. At the same time, keep treats portions small in order to avoid the dog getting overly greedy or having nutritional imbalances.

III. Appropriate Exercise: Maintaining Vitality for Health

Exercise is also very important for the dog. The breed is characterized by a tendency towards very vigorous activity however, it is necessary that at least 1-2 hours of outdoor activities per day such as walking, jogging or even a short herding simulation be done. Proper physical activities not only keep muscles in good condition and maintain the health of joints but also solve the problem of anxiety caused by the breed’s guarding nature, thus the anxiety that comes from psychological matters does not weaken the body.

IV. Meticulous Medical Care: A Key Factor in Extending Lifespan

Medical care has to be actively promoted from the very early stages. Vaccinations should be done on time even at the puppy stage and the parasites must be prevented both internally and externally. Annual physical shots are very important, being they thehip, the heart, and the eyes focus of these exams so that the trouble spots can be found early and the treatment can be started. Besides the conventional medical care routine, the dog should also be taken care of aesthetically, that is to say grooming (brushing, ear cleaning, nail clipping) which is very important in the prevention of the skin diseases and ear infection, thus contributing to the general health of the dog.
